Temperature Conversion: Celsius, Fahrenheit, and Kelvin Formulas

Master temperature conversion between Celsius, Fahrenheit, and Kelvin. Learn the exact formulas and practical examples for accurate conversion.

Temperature conversion is unique because it involves offsets, not just multiplication factors. Converting between Celsius and Fahrenheit requires both multiplication and addition.

The Three Major Temperature Scales

Celsius (°C) is used worldwide for everyday temperatures. Water freezes at 0°C and boils at 100°C. Fahrenheit (°F) is used primarily in the US, with water freezing at 32°F and boiling at 212°F. Kelvin (K) is the SI unit for science, starting at absolute zero (−273.15°C).

Conversion Formulas

  • °C to °F: multiply by 9/5, then add 32
  • °F to °C: subtract 32, then multiply by 5/9
  • °C to K: add 273.15
  • K to °C: subtract 273.15

These are exact definitions. Note: a 1°C change equals a 1 K change, but a 1°F change is only 5/9 of a degree.

Quick Mental Shortcuts

For a rough °F to °C conversion: subtract 30 and divide by 2. So 70°F → 20°C (actual: 21.1°C). For °C to °F: double and add 30. So 20°C → 70°F (actual: 68°F). Accurate within about 1–2 degrees — useful for weather.

Important References

Normal body temperature: 37°C = 98.6°F = 310.15 K. Room temperature: ~20–22°C = 68–72°F. Absolute zero: 0 K = −273.15°C = −459.67°F — the lowest possible temperature.

Frequently Asked Questions

What is the formula to convert Celsius to Fahrenheit?
Multiply the Celsius temperature by 9/5 (or 1.8), then add 32. Example: 25°C × 1.8 + 32 = 77°F.
Why do Fahrenheit and Celsius intersect at -40?
At -40°, both scales read the same value. Solving C = C × 9/5 + 32 gives C = -40.
